It’s the ‘charisma’ that attracts your readers to find out more… Effective Tips and Techniques to Create Catchy Blog Titles 1. Use an ‘actionable’ title. Make your title works for the whole content. A title must be specific, interesting, and direct-to-the point on what you’re going to discuss. The technique here is for you think of a general topic and from ideas given out for a certain topic, you can create a working title. For instance, your topic in mind is ‘online marketing strategies’. That’s too general, right? So, a title can be one of the following: How Social Media Strategies can Revolutionize your Online Business Backlinking Techniques: A Quick Guide for Beginners 2. Don’t forget 2 important things: accuracy and relevancy. When you create a title which says, “Top 10 SEO Techniques that Work for Coaching Business”, the readers will expect the obvious: you will talk about SEO techniques and specifically, for coaching business. Therefore, accuracy is the factor that will tell what EXACTLY your title is all about. Relevancy, on the other hand, must opt to provide the NECESSARY information for your content. Its purpose is to inform, not to chase away your audience from the main topic. You can also add bracketed clarification in your title.
